new books

Graphic Novels:


Olympians Vol. 4, Hades by George O'Connor -- The Great God of the Underworld falls in love with a mortal maiden, Persephone, and their love changes the world!
Avalon Chronicles Vol. 1: Once in a Blue Moon by Nunzio Defilippis -- Aeslin discovers that the story book her parents read to her is really a magical portal to another world, which is in need of a hero!
Teen Boat by Dave Roman -- imagine being a teenage boy who can also transform himself into a small yacht! Of course, trouble soon follows...
Amazing Spider-Man. Secret Origins -- Spider-man tangles with some of the early villains, including Electro and The Lizard.
Amazing Spider-Man. Vol. 37, The Return of Anti-Venom -- Anti-Venom returns to help Spider-man deal with Mr. Negative and his criminal empire - whether Spidey wants him to, or not!
Amazing Spider-Man. The Complete Ben Reilly Epic book 4 -- Just as Ben settles into his new life as Spider-man, a shadow from his past threatens his identity.
Stargazing Dog by Takashi Murakami -- fed up with his life, and without his family, a man sets out on a journey with his faithful and patient dog.
Salt Water Taffy... Vol. 4 by Matthew Loux -- the adventures of Jack and Benny get scary when a spooky whaling ship appears in Chowder Bay.
Super Pro K.O.! Vol. 1 by Jarret Williams -- Joe dreams of being a wrestler, but many barriers, including a sumo wrestler, a drunken boxer and more stand in his way.
Scott Pilgrim. Vol. 6, Scott Pilgrim in His Finest Hour by Bryan O'Malley -- six of Ramona's seven evil exes have been eliminated; will Scott now face down the worst of them all? But didn't Ramona leave? Doesn't that get Scott off the hook?
Spell Checkers Vol. 1 by Jamie Rich -- if you were a teenager with magic powers, what would you do? Three teen girls rule school, until someone from outside starts barging in, stealing their magic and their social status!
Any Empire by Nate Powell -- a group of small town kids, tied together by boredom and a series of turtle mutiliations, grow up together to face the mysterious invasion of tanks into their small town.
Blood Alone Vols. 1-2 by Masayuki Takano -- Misaki may be the most innocent and sincere vampire in existance, and she lives with Kuroe, a writer with a past history with vampires of his own...  
Ultimo Vols. 1-5 by Hiroyuki Takei -- Yamato thinks he has problems with money troubles, girl troubles, but nothing like what happens when he finds Ultimo, a peculiar puppet with magical powers.
A Certain Scientific Rail Gun Vol. 2 by Kazuma Kamachi -- Harumi and her friends battle trouble as rumors of the "Level Upper" spread, and the medical community tries to uncover the source of the sudden rash of coma patients.

Fiction:

Losers in Space by John Barnes -- intending to go on the adventure of a lifetime, 9 teens sneak aboard a spaceship bound for Mars, but don't realize that one of their number is a sociopath with plans of his own...
Storyteller by Antonia Michaelis -- wealthy and beautiful, Anna finds herself falling for Abel, a drug dealer; but when his enemies start turning up dead, she begins to wonder if he could be a killer.
Cosmic Storm by Dom Testa -- Galahad #5 - the crew of the Galahad must face fear and trouble as they deal with Triana's disappearance and the waves of radiation threatening their ship and their lives.
